Perforated Aluminum Sheets Versatility and Applications


Perforated aluminum sheets are sheets of aluminum that have been extensively modified by puncturing it with a series of holes. This unique processing technique provides them with a range of characteristics that make them highly versatile and useful across various industries. Their applications span from architectural design to industrial uses, making them a popular choice for engineers and designers alike.


One of the primary benefits of perforated aluminum sheets is their lightweight nature. Aluminum is known for being relatively light compared to other metals, making it an ideal option when weight is a critical factor. This is especially important in applications such as aerospace, automotive, and transportation industries where every ounce matters. With perforations, these sheets maintain their structural integrity while being even more lightweight.


Perforated sheets also offer aesthetic advantages. The holes can be designed in various shapes, sizes, and patterns, which can enhance the visual appeal of a structure or product. This has led architects and interior designers to incorporate perforated aluminum sheets in building facades, ceiling tiles, and wall panels, where they can add both beauty and functionality. The ability to diffuse light while ensuring privacy has made them a popular choice for modern architectural styles.

In addition to aesthetic qualities, perforated aluminum sheets are practical in terms of ventilation and airflow. The holes allow for the circulation of air, making them suitable for applications that require effective heat dissipation or sound absorption. This makes them particularly beneficial in environments like manufacturing plants, where managing temperature and noise levels is critical for operational efficiency.


Another key advantage is the ability of these sheets to be customized. Manufacturers can create perforated aluminum sheets tailored to specific needs, whether it be for industrial uses, furniture design, or decorative applications. This adaptability ensures that they can meet the diverse requirements of different projects.


Moreover, aluminum is inherently resistant to corrosion, which enhances the longevity and sustainability of perforated sheets. They can withstand various environmental conditions without significant degradation, making them ideal for both indoor and outdoor applications. This resilience is particularly advantageous for industries involved in construction, where materials are often exposed to harsh weather conditions.


In conclusion, perforated aluminum sheets bring together a blend of functionality, aesthetic appeal, and durability. Their unique properties allow them to serve multiple purposes across various sectors, from architecture and design to industrial applications. As design trends continue to evolve, the demand for these versatile sheets is likely to grow, further consolidating their position as a preferred material in contemporary design and engineering. Whether for artistic endeavors or practical solutions, perforated aluminum sheets offer a blend of beauty and utility that is hard to match.
